Output f50590fc98aaeead7313175abffb4426ac53a6ef160504132a7b8fdfb72815ff:0

value
649767606
script pubkey
OP_0 OP_PUSHBYTES_20 fac24a06747cdec7bd501f15b3593e3fe8312d49
address
bc1qltpy5pn50n0v002sru2mxkf78l5rzt2fuyu4u5
transaction
f50590fc98aaeead7313175abffb4426ac53a6ef160504132a7b8fdfb72815ff
confirmations
353701
spent
true